York General names Jim Ulrich CEO: 4 things to know

York (Neb.) General appointed Jim Ulrich as CEO, effective Oct. 31, according a York News Times report.

Advertisement

Here are four things to know:

1. Mr. Ulrich most recently served as president and CEO of Community Hospital in McCook, Neb., where he also previously served as COO.

2. He previously worked as director of finance at Madonna Rehabilitation Hospital in Lincoln, Neb.

3. He is a fellow of the Healthcare Financial Management Association and a member of the American College of Healthcare Executives.

4. He is replacing Charles Schulz, who is ending his 21-year tenure at York General to retire.
